import os
import sys
import cv2
import numpy as np
filelist = []
for file in os.listdir("original"):
if file.endswith(".jpg"):
filelist.append(file)
def compress_image(img, target_size, precision=3, min_quality=60):
# Convert the image to JPEG format with quality 100
encode_param = [int(cv2.IMWRITE_JPEG_QUALITY), 100]
_, img_encoded = cv2.imencode(".jpg", img, encode_param)
# Compress the image until its size is less than the target size
while len(img_encoded) > target_size: # target size in bytes
# Reduce the JPEG quality by precision%
encode_param[1] -= precision
_, img_encoded = cv2.imencode(".jpg", img, encode_param)
# If the quality drops below 60%, break out of the loop
if encode_param[1] < min_quality:
break
# Decode the compressed image back to a cv2 image
img_decoded = cv2.imdecode(np.frombuffer(img_encoded, np.uint8), cv2.IMREAD_COLOR)
return img_decoded
def resize_image(img, longest_edge):
# Get the dimensions of the image
height, width = img.shape[:2]
# If the image is already smaller than longest_edge on both sides, return the original image
if height <= longest_edge and width <= longest_edge:
return img
# Calculate the scale factor to resize the image
if height > width:
scale = longest_edge / height
else:
scale = longest_edge / width
# Resize the image using the scale factor
resized_img = cv2.resize(img, (int(width * scale), int(height * scale)), interpolation=cv2.INTER_AREA)
return resized_img
def resize_image_shortest_edge(img, shortest_edge):
# Get the dimensions of the image
height, width = img.shape[:2]
# If the image is already smaller than shortest_edge on both sides, return the original image
if height <= shortest_edge and width <= shortest_edge:
return img
# Calculate the scale factor to resize the image
if height < width:
scale = shortest_edge / height
else:
scale = shortest_edge / width
# Resize the image using the scale factor
resized_img = cv2.resize(img, (int(width * scale), int(height * scale)), interpolation=cv2.INTER_AREA)
return resized_img
n = 0
fastmode = input("Fast mode? (y/n): ")
fastmode = fastmode == "y"
for file in filelist:
if not (fastmode and file in os.listdir("modal")):
#using opencv to read the image, downsample it to 50% resolution
img = cv2.imread("original/" + file)
modal = resize_image(img, 1920)
preview = resize_image_shortest_edge(img, 600)
# how to resize on shortest edge instead:
modal = compress_image(modal, 800000, 3, 60)
preview = compress_image(preview, 150000, 3, 25)
cv2.imwrite("modal/" + file, modal)
cv2.imwrite("preview/" + file, preview)
print(str(n) + "/" + str(len(filelist)) + " compressed " + file)
n += 1
